City Guide
Ōshū, Iwate, Japan
Overview
Ōshū is a charming city in Iwate Prefecture blending rich history, beautiful natural scenery, and authentic local culture. Visitors can explore time-honored districts, sample regional cuisine, and enjoy outdoor activities ranging from river walks to hot springs.
Best Time to Visit
April-May for cherry blossoms, and September-October for autumn foliage.
Local Tips
Public transport is reliable but sparse outside the center; renting a car or bicycle is recommended for rural exploration. Cash is preferred in smaller establishments and countryside shops.
Cultural Etiquette
Tipping is not customary; bow politely when greeting. Dress modestly in religious and rural areas, and be considerate of noise levels. Remove shoes before entering homes and some traditional inns.
Safety Warnings
Ōshū is generally very safe; petty theft is extremely rare. Exercise caution around remote hiking trails, especially during winter. No significant scams reported.
Hidden Gems
Visit the Maesawa beef market, stroll the Esashi Fujiwara no Sato heritage park, discover Koromogawa's riverside paths, and soak in less-crowded Isawa onsen.
